Output ed92114ea7f5218b695f155fe17a25fa4431c0975af370e556d47f17c8e46a9d:0

value
907805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d43b7c052989103ce21179370abff5d0c133f8 OP_EQUAL
address
32DqYfaG4eYPG8ajqeLWTbGXAe21WeRteh
transaction
ed92114ea7f5218b695f155fe17a25fa4431c0975af370e556d47f17c8e46a9d
spent
true